On This Day In History...
Jan 23 1556
The most devastating earthquake in history kills 830,000 people in Shanxi province, China. Many were killed when their clay caves, carved from cliffs, collapsed.

Jan 23 1812
A huge 7.8 magnitude earthquake shakes New Madrid, Missouri. People think that earthqakes strike the West Coast, but the New Madrid series of quakes are some of the largest in America's history.

Jan 23 1968
THE PUEBLO INCIDENT- Just a few days after the shock of the Vietnamese Tet offensive, a US Navy spy ship doing CIA intelligence work is captured in North Korean waters. The hostage ordeal mesmerizes the public for weeks and the sailors are finally released after a long captivity and humiliating show-trials. After his release, the commander, Capt. Lloyd Bucher retired from the navy, went to Art Center in Pasadena and trained to become an illustrator.

Jan 30 1649
1649: England's King Charles I was beheaded.

Jan 30 1835
THE FIRST PRESIDENTIAL ASSASINATION ATTEMPT.-A man in a crowd fires two pistols at President Andrew Jackson. They both miss. Jackson, (former military man who already was carrying two lead balls in his body from indian fights and duels) was so outraged that he started drubbing the man with his cane. He beat him so badly that the police had the strange task of saving the assasin from his intended victim.

Jan 30 1945
In 1945, 7,700 persons died in world's largest marine disaster when the Nazi passenger ship Wilhelm Gustoff carrying Germans fleeing Poland was torpedoed in the Baltic by a Soviet submarine.

On This Day YESTERDAY Back In 1990
Last night 12 years ago, on Feb. 10, 1990, was the anniversary of the most famous boxing match in history, and ESPN's Sports History channel re-ran the fight...

James "Buster" Douglas was a 42-1 longshot going into the ring, but shocked the world when he knocked out undefeated Mike Tyson in the 10th round to win the heavyweight title in Tokyo.

He lost his title defense 8 1/2 months later when he was knocked out by Evander Holyfield in the third round, however, his defeat of Tyson is known as the biggest upset in boxing history.
